Something like that.:lol:

Front diff 5000
Rear diff 2000

Front shocks 32.5. Dark green springs
Rear shocks 27.5. Light blue spring

Dan your car is more than pretty dialed,more like mega dialed!!.

My 410 has 10,000 front and rear diff oil,40 oil front shock oil and 35 rear shock oil. Standard kit springs. This set up works well for me,not oversteering and little grip rolls!(with schumacher yellow spikes front and rear)

mikeyscott 30-08-2012 05:40 PM

Mark,

Charge the each LIPO individually, then connect back as a pair and do a storage charge and then a balance charge. Should get things back in order.
